Amber Eggers, 'Love After Lockup' star, dies at 41

Amber Eggers, a season-two cast member of WeTV’s “Love After Lockup,” died at age 41 in an Atlanta hospital on September 3. Her mother, Monica Eggers, confirmed that Eggers passed away due to acute liver failure after her heart stopped during a sudden health crisis.

Eggers had faced significant health challenges over the past year, including a stroke in August and previous hospitalizations for severe pneumonia and a bacterial blood infection. Her television career was rooted in her experiences during a four-year sentence for drug trafficking, where she met her former partner, Vincent Gonzalez.

Eggers is one several cast members from the “Love After Lockup” franchise to have passed away. Other notable deaths within the franchise include Alla Subbotina, who died at age 31 in 2021, and Tracie Wagaman Brady.
